Buffalo steak is a delicious and nutritious alternative to traditional beef steak. Buffalo, also known as bison, is leaner than beef, meaning it contains less fat and calories per serving. It also contains more protein and iron than beef, making it a healthy choice for those looking to increase their protein intake.

If you're interested in trying buffalo steak, here's a simple recipe you can try at home:

Ingredients:

  • 4 buffalo steaks (6-8 ounces each)
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ions:

  1. Preheat your grill or skillet to high heat.
  2. Brush the buffalo steaks with olive oil and season with salt and pepper to taste.
  3. Place the steaks on the grill or skillet and cook for 3-4 minutes per side, or until the internal temperature reaches 135-140°F for medium-rare.

Remove the steaks from the heat and let them rest for 5-10 minutes before serving.
You can serve your buffalo steak with your favorite sides, such as roasted vegetables, mashed potatoes, or a side salad. Enjoy!
